Cent features and specs

  • Decentralized Platform
    Cent operates on a decentralized infrastructure, allowing for increased security and reduced censorship compared to traditional platforms.
  • Monetization Opportunities
    Content creators can earn directly from their work through tips and sales in cryptocurrencies, providing an alternative revenue stream.
  • Focus on Creativity
    The platform is designed to encourage creativity by allowing users to freely share and interact with others' content in a supportive environment.
  • Community Engagement
    Cent provides features that enhance community interaction and engagement, fostering collaboration and feedback among users.
  • Cryptocurrency Integration
    The seamless integration with cryptocurrencies allows for easy transactions and potentially lower fees compared to traditional financial systems.

Possible disadvantages of Cent

  • Learning Curve
    New users might find the initial experience challenging due to the need to understand decentralized platforms and cryptocurrency usage.
  • Market Volatility
    Since earnings can be in cryptocurrency, users are exposed to market volatility which can affect the value of their earnings.
  • Limited User Base
    As it is a relatively new platform, Cent might have a smaller user base compared to established social media platforms, possibly limiting reach.
  • Technical Issues
    Decentralized platforms can encounter unique technical challenges and bugs that may affect user experience and platform stability.
  • Variable Content Quality
    Due to the open nature of Cent, content quality can vary significantly, which can affect user satisfaction and platform reputation.

DevLogs features and specs

  • Community Engagement
    DevLogs offers a platform for developers to engage with a community, where they can receive feedback and support on their projects.
  • Documentation
    By maintaining DevLogs, developers can create a comprehensive record of their development process, which can be useful for future reference and learning.
  • Accountability
    Regularly updating a DevLog can help developers stay accountable to their goals and timelines, encouraging consistent progress.
  • Skill Improvement
    Writing about their work can help developers communicate their ideas more clearly, aiding personal skill improvement in technical writing and storytelling.

Possible disadvantages of DevLogs

  • Time-Consuming
    Maintaining a DevLog requires a significant time investment, which can detract from the time available for actual development work.
  • Privacy Concerns
    Developers may have to be cautious about what they share publicly, as sensitive information or project details could be inadvertently disclosed.
  • Pressure to Entertain
    Developers might feel pressured to create engaging content for their audience, potentially shifting focus from genuine progress to content creation.
  • Overcomplexity
    Some developers might find DevLogs to be overly complex or difficult to maintain, especially if they prefer simple documentation methods.
